Former stock racing driver and current racing commentator Jeff Burton and his wife, Kim Burton, have kept their personal lives out of the public limelight. They are parents to two kids, and their son Harrison is now a NASCAR driver like his dad.

Jeff’s love for cars and racing was instilled in him by his father, John Burton.

John would take his two sons, Jeff and Ward, for go-kart racing, and later, they learned to drive late-model stock cars and late-models.

Jeff Burton began his professional racing career in 1988 with the Busch series.

He drove his father’s car number, 69, and competed in the full season for Busch Series Rookie of the Year in 1989.

Burton spent the 1994 Cup Series Rookie of the Year with Roush Fenway, where he experienced his most success. His first Cup win came at Texas Motor Speedway in 1997.

In the next five years, Burton won 17 times and finished in the top five in the standings four times.

In 1999, Jeff won a career-high six races, including the Coca-Cola 600 and Southern 500.

Before his retirement in 2014, Burton finished his career with 21 Cup wins and 27 Xfinity Series wins and became one of ten drivers to have at least 20 wins in each series.

Soon after, Burton began his broadcasting career with NBC Sports as an analyst, covering the NASCAR Cup and Xfinity Series.

Jeff Burton and His Wife, Kim Burton Are High School Sweethearts!

Racing commentator Jeff Burton met his wife, Kim Burton, when she was 14, and they grew up together.

The couple tied the knot in 1992 and have since remained in a formidable partnership.

Previously, a Bleacher Report article mentioned that Kim co-owns Pro Sports Marketing and Management in North Carolina with George Harris.

At first, Harris had asked Jeff to be part of the project, but after Jeff didn’t show any interest, Kim joined forces with Harris.

Jeff and Kim Share Two Kids, and Their Son Has Already Turned Into a NASCAR Star!

Jeff and Kim’s youngest child, Harrison Burton, 24, competes full-time in the NASCAR Xfinity Series.

In 2019, it was announced that Harrison would drive for Joe Gibbs Racing at Xfinity Series.

Harrison won his first Xfinity Series at Auto Club Speedway on February 29, 2020. This made Burton the first driver born in the 2000s to win the Xfinity Series.

The youngest Burton entered the Cup Series for the first time in April 2021 with Gaunt Brothers Racing.

After a few months, Harisson switched to Wood Brothers Racing, driving their No.21 Ford Mustang for the 2022 season.

Harrison’s 2022 and 2023 seasons weren’t memorable. He finished 31st in the final standings in the 2023 season.

In August 2024, Harrison scored his first Cup Series victory, and to make it more special, Jeff was in the booth calling the race for NASCAR on NBC.

In an interview with the NASCAR website, Harrison said it felt special sharing the moment with his father.

Harrison said his father has always been blunt and tells it the way it is, and that is not him saying Jeff is mean. He added Jeff is a loving dad and is always realistic about situations.

Jeff and Kim are also parents to a daughter named Paige Burton, who has previously participated in several equestrian competitions.
